The characters
The main character is David Gray, he is a man who holds himself responsible for
what has happened and is trying to build his life again whilst to learn how to
deal with his schizophrenia and overcome it. Jaden Morrison his partner is the
only other character who really knew David outside his job and knew him before
what happened with Karen. These two serve has the main characters or the hero
and the sidekick tropes in major stories. More characters will be unveiled and
may serve as major characters and have a role to play in the case with Jamie
Madison. And finally Nathanial Woods, the man pulling the strings and playing all
this to make David go through hell. And will go to these extreme lengths, kidnap
a girl, play with Davids emotions and mental illness to drive this man to insanity
before killing him.
